Output 4aeb130036d8ce20f4bde52abae847765697defc2f3064b9121eaae809409d5f:5

value
668728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 844033e7d38a4fb5ee91204b71f80c26bded0625 OP_EQUAL
address
3DkJ2kWrVPt7twDui2jxMJfv1CHDRMd1RU
transaction
4aeb130036d8ce20f4bde52abae847765697defc2f3064b9121eaae809409d5f
spent
true